Output 2c1257382ded421dc8b3567adedeb1402a470639c624d656cea8034a12b83ed1:6

value
17403892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3eb24bcd29b255a1b40224e4b87f6873afed9451 OP_EQUAL
address
MDcfiZ5M5JQ2JSn4TjyfgiR3QxJwMzGmPX
transaction
2c1257382ded421dc8b3567adedeb1402a470639c624d656cea8034a12b83ed1
spent
true